Find your local specialistA Basket-hilted backsword of the 42nd royal Highland Regiment (The Black Watch)
Third quarter of the 18th century

With tapering blade double-edged towards the point and cut with a narrow fuller along the back for most of its length on each side, iron guard of flattened bars framing ovoidal panels and saltires pierced with triangles and circles, fore-guards, scrolled wrist-guard, conical pommel with flattened button, and later spirally-grooved wooden grip bound with a strand of twisted wire (some pitting and russet overall)
76.9 cm. blade
